如果一条指令的执行过程分为取指令、指令分析、指令执行三个子过程,且取指令、分析指令、执行指令三个过程段的时间都是 $\Delta t$, 分别求指令顺序执行、指令流水执行 两种方式执行 $n=2000$ 条指令所用的总时间。
举一反三
- 假设一条指令的指令周期分为取指令.指令译码、执行指令三个子过程段,且这三个子过程延迟时间相等,即每个子过程延迟时间都为T。假设某程序共同 [tex=4.5x1.0]5DjCPC+zNRHNz68Q59XQug==[/tex] 条指令,请写出如下两种情况下 CPU执行该程序所需的时间,画出时空图。(1)指令顺序执行方式;(2指令流水执行方式。
- 一条指令的执行过程为( ) A: 取指令、执行指令、分析指令 B: 取指令、分析指令、执行指令 C: 分析指令、取指令、执行指令 D: 执行指令、分析指令、取指令
- 完成一条指令的过程如下 A: 取指令,分析指令,执行指令 B: 分析指令,取指令,执行指令 C: 执行指令,取指令,分析指令 D: 执行指令,分析指令,执行指令
- 一条指令的执行的完整过程为:( ) A: 均不正确 B: 取指令--分析指令--执行指令 C: 取指令--执行指令--分析指令 D: 执行指令--分析指令--取指令
- 一条指令的执行的完整过程为: A: 取指令–执行指令–分析指令 B: 执行指令–分析指令–取指令 C: 取指令–分析指令–执行指令 D: 均不正确